Gum cancer
Cancer is the most common malignant tumor in the oral and maxillofacial region, and squamous cell carcinoma is the most common cancer. In my country, oral and maxillofacial squamous cell carcinoma mostly occurs between the ages of 40 and 60, and is more common in men than in women. Gingival cancer, tongue cancer, cheek cancer, palate cancer, and maxillary sinus cancer are common. Oral cancer accounts for 1.45-5.6% of all malignant tumors in the north of the Yangtze River in my country, and 1.75-5.18% in the south of the Yangtze River. In India, it accounts for more than 40% of all malignant tumors in the body. According to the degree of pathological differentiation, squamous cell carcinoma can generally be divided into grade III: grade I is highly differentiated and has a low degree of malignancy; grade III is poorly differentiated and has a high degree of malignancy; undifferentiated cancer has the highest degree of malignancy. The incidence of gingival cancer in my country is relatively high. According to statistics from Shanghai Second Medical University, it ranks first in the composition ratio of malignant tumors, and most of them are highly differentiated squamous cell carcinomas.
